What We Are

In 1982, the Society of Jesus (Jesuits) of Karnataka Province extended its mission from coastal Karnataka to North Karnataka identifying Mundgod Taluka of Uttara Kannada district as the base for launching its service among the Siddi, Gawli, Golla, Vaddar, Lamani, Koravar and Other Backward Communities. They have been actively carrying out pastoral, educational, social and healthcare ministries. Focus of the mission is “service of faith and promotion of justice through dialogue with the religions and culture.” The mission’s key focus is on formal and non-formal education, village conscientisation, health and social empowerment, besides taking care of the spiritual needs of the people.

The North Karnataka Jesuits Educational and Charitable Society (NKJE&CS), was established in 1992 in Mundgod by the Karnataka Jesuit Province. It is registered as a society under the Karnataka Societies Registration Act 1960, vide registration no: DR/SR/44/92-93 dated 08-10-1992. The Provincial Superior of the Karnataka Jesuit Province is the ex-officio member and President of the Society. Since then, NKJE&CS has been working with the most marginalized communities of Mundgod, Hangal and Manvi, located in the remote areas of Uttara Kannada, Haveri and Raichur districts of Karnataka.

NKJE& CS has been primarily implementing its Vision and Mission through its Social and Educational institutions.

Loyola Vikasa Kendra (LVK) is a Social Action Wing of NKJE &CS which is one of the leading Non-Governmental Organizations (NGO) established in 1986 for the integral development of the communities focussing both educational and social empowerment. Currently it has two centres at Hangal and Mundgod Taluks running various programs in 80 villages.

NKJE&CS has been engaged in the field of Education for the past 30 years by imparting education to children from various communities primarily through establishing a group of educational institutions in Mundgod and Manvi Talukas of Uttara Kannada and Raichur Districts respectively. It includes Loyola Higher Primary School, Loyola High School, Loyola Kendriya Vidyalaya (CBSE) and Loyola Composite Pre-University College (PUC) at Mundgod. St. Xavieir’s School (CBSE), Loyola School and Loyola PUC at Manvi.
